Preparation and Cooking Time

Preparing Easy Szechuan Noodles is quick and straightforward. Here’s the time breakdown for making this delicious dish:

  • Preparation Time: 15 minutes
  • Cooking Time: 10 minutes
  • Total Time: 25 minutes

Ingredients

  • 8 ounces Szechuan noodles or any Asian noodles
  • 2 tablespoons vegetable oil
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on ginger, minced
  • 1/4 cup soy sauce
  • 2 tablespoons chili oil
  • 2 tablespoons rice vinegar
  • 1 tablespoon sugar
  • 1 teaspoon Szechuan peppercorns
  • 1 cup vegetables (bell peppers, carrots, or snap peas), chopped
  • 1/4 cup scallions, sliced
  • Sesame seeds, for garnish

Step-by-Step Instructions

Creating Easy Szechuan Noodles is a breeze if you follow these straightforward steps:

  1. Cook the Noodles: Bring a large pot of water to a boil. Add the noodles and cook according to package directions. Drain and set aside.
  2. Prepare the Sauce: In a small bowl, whisk together soy sauce, chili oil, rice vinegar, and sugar until well combined. Set aside.
  3. Heat the Oil: In a large skillet or wok, heat the vegetable oil over medium-high heat.
  4. Sauté Aromatics: Add minced garlic and ginger to the skillet. Sauté for about 1 minute until fragrant.
  5. Add Vegetables: Toss in the chopped vegetables and stir-fry for 2-3 minutes until they are slightly tender but still crisp.
  6. Add Noodles: Add the cooked noodles to the skillet. Pour the prepared sauce over the noodles and toss everything together until well-coated.
  7. Incorporate Szechuan Peppercorns: Sprinkle the Szechuan peppercorns over the dish and toss again to mix evenly.
  8. Serve Hot: Garnish the noodles with sliced scallions and sesame seeds before serving.

Additional Tips

  • Fresh Ingredients: Use fresh vegetables and aromatics for a vibrant flavor in your Easy Szechuan Noodles. Freshness enhances the dish's overall appeal.
  • Control the Spice: If you're sensitive to heat, reduce the amount of chili oil or Szechuan peppercorns. You can always add more later!
  • Perfect Your Noodle Texture: For the best texture, do not overcook the noodles. They should be al dente to hold up against the sauce.
  • Experiment with Garnishes: Try adding crushed peanuts or cilantro to elevate the presentation and taste even further.
  • Meal Prep-Friendly: This dish can be prepared in advance. Store the components separately and combine just before serving for optimal freshness.

Recipe Variation

Get creative with your Easy Szechuan Noodles! Here are some ideas to customize your dish:

  1. Protein Boost: Add cooked chicken, shrimp, or tofu to make it a heartier meal. Just stir-fry the protein of your choice before adding in the vegetables.
  2. Different Noodles: Swap out Szechuan noodles for other types like udon, soba, or rice noodles to change the texture and flavor.
  3. Veggie Medley: Incorporate a variety of vegetables like broccoli, zucchini, or mushrooms for added texture and nutrition.
  4. Spicy Peanut Version: Add a spoonful of creamy peanut butter to the sauce for a deliciously nutty twist.
  5. Coconut Cream: For a unique flavor, try mixing in a bit of coconut cream for richness without overwhelming the spice.

Freezing and Storage

  • Storage: Keep your Easy Szechuan Noodles in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They should remain fresh for about 3-4 days.
  • Freezing: You can freeze the noodles if necessary. Store the dish in a freezer-safe container for up to 2-3 months.
  • Reheating: When you're ready to enjoy, simply thaw overnight in the refrigerator, then reheat in a skillet over medium heat, adding a splash of water or broth to maintain moisture.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I adjust the spice level in Easy Szechuan Noodles?

Absolutely! You can control the spice by reducing the chili oil and Szechuan peppercorns, allowing you to customize the dish to your desired heat level.

How can I make this dish vegetarian or vegan?

You can easily make Easy Szechuan Noodles vegetarian by omitting animal proteins and ensuring your sauces are free from animal products. Tofu makes an excellent addition for protein.

Can I use different types of noodles?

Yes! You can use any Asian noodles such as udon, soba, or rice noodles. Each type will bring its own flavor and texture to the dish.

What can I serve with Easy Szechuan Noodles?

For a complete meal, consider sides like dumplings, spring rolls, or a light salad. These pair well and complement the flavors of the noodles.

How can I best reheat leftover noodles?

To preserve their texture, reheat leftover noodles in a skillet over medium heat. Add a little water or broth to help loosen them up and prevent sticking.
